Top 5 Food and Diet Tracking Apps on iOS in Denmark for Q2 2023
Discover the performance trends of the top food and diet tracking apps on iOS in Denmark during Q2 2023, including weekly downloads, revenue, and active users.
The second quarter of 2023 has seen interesting trends in the performance of the top food and diet tracking apps on iOS in Denmark. Here’s a detailed look at how Lifesum: Diet and Food Tracker, MyFitnessPal: Calorie Counter, YAZIO Calorie Counter & Diet, Kalorietæller, and Monitor Your Weight performed during this period.
Lifesum: Diet and Food Tracker from Lifesum AB experienced a notable increase in weekly revenue, starting from $19.7K at the end of March and peaking at $25.4K in late April. The app's weekly downloads saw a significant spike in mid-May, reaching 2.2K, while its weekly active users increased from 14.5K to 17.3K during the same period.
MyFitnessPal: Calorie Counter by MyFitnessPal, Inc. showed a steady rise in weekly revenue, starting at $6.3K and peaking at $9K at the end of May. Weekly downloads fluctuated, with a high of 974 in early May and a low of 648 in mid-June. The app maintained a consistent range of weekly active users, hovering around 40K to 41K throughout the quarter.
YAZIO Calorie Counter & Diet from YAZIO had a gradual increase in weekly revenue, reaching $2.1K in late April before declining to $1K by mid-June. The app's weekly downloads peaked at 650 in early May, while weekly active users saw a decline from 8.5K in mid-April to 5.6K by the end of June.
Kalorietæller from Vægttab.nu had modest weekly revenue, with peaks of $23 in mid-June. Weekly downloads remained relatively stable, averaging around 350. The app did not provide data on weekly active users.
Monitor Your Weight by Husain Al-Bustan showed a gradual increase in weekly revenue, peaking at $17 in late May. The app's weekly downloads peaked at 476 in mid-May, and its weekly active users increased from 1.4K in late March to 2K by mid-June.
